The Basics of Trenbolone Mix
Trenbolone mix is a combination of three different forms of the anabolic steroid trenbolone: trenbolone acetate, trenbolone enanthate, and trenbolone hexahydrobenzylcarbonate. This powerful steroid is known for its ability to increase muscle mass, strength, and endurance, making it a popular choice among bodybuilders and athletes.
Originally developed for veterinary use, trenbolone mix has made its way into the world of sports doping due to its potent effects on the body. It is often used in a cycle with other steroids to maximize its benefits and minimize potential side effects.
